云数据库技术研究与挑战

需积分: 10 2 下载量 158 浏览量 更新于2024-07-25 收藏 691KB PDF 举报
“云数据库研究_林子雨”是关于云数据库的一篇学术论文,由林子雨等人撰写,发表在2012年的《软件学报》上。该研究探讨了云数据库的重要特性、影响以及相关产品,并深入分析了云数据库的研究问题,包括数据模型、架构、一致性、编程模型、数据安全和性能优化等方面。 云数据库是随着云计算技术的发展而崛起的一种新型数据库系统。它基于互联网,提供弹性的、可扩展的数据存储和处理服务,对于需要处理大量数据并希望降低IT成本的企业或组织尤其有帮助。这篇论文首先介绍了云数据库的基本概念,强调了其在云环境中的关键作用,尤其是在大数据处理和实时数据分析领域的应用。 文章中,作者讨论了云数据库的特征,这包括高可用性、可伸缩性、自助服务、按需付费等。这些特性使得用户无需预先投入大量硬件资源,即可根据需求快速获取数据库服务。此外,还提到了一些市场上知名的云数据库产品,如Amazon的Amazon RDS、Google的Cloud SQL以及Microsoft的Azure SQL Database等,它们都提供了丰富的功能和服务,满足不同用户的需求。 接着,论文详细阐述了云数据库的研究重点。数据模型部分,作者探讨了如何在分布式环境中设计适应性强、可扩展的数据模型,以支持大规模数据的高效存储和查询。架构方面,提到了云数据库的多层架构,包括前端接口、中间件和后端存储,以及如何通过虚拟化技术实现资源的隔离和调度。一致性是云数据库的另一个关键问题,文中讨论了强一致性和最终一致性模型,以及如何在分布式环境下保证数据的一致性。 编程模型部分,作者介绍了如何使用SQL或NoSQL等不同的编程接口来访问和操作云数据库,以及新的编程模型如MapReduce和Spark等在处理大数据时的优势。数据安全是云数据库不可忽视的方面,论文涵盖了数据加密、身份验证和访问控制等保障数据隐私和完整性的策略。 最后,性能优化是云数据库的关键挑战之一。论文讨论了如何通过负载均衡、数据分区、缓存策略和并行计算等手段提升云数据库的性能。同时,还提到了基准测试的重要性,用于评估和比较不同云数据库产品的性能。 这篇“云数据库研究”论文为读者提供了一个全面了解云数据库及其相关研究问题的窗口,对于从事云计算和数据库领域的学者及实践者具有重要的参考价值。